Florida Governor and GOP presidential hopeful Ron DeSantis issued a state of emergency for a large portion of The Sunshine State on Saturday as a potential tropical storm brewed in the Gulf of Mexico.

According to the National Hurricane Center, Tropical Storm “Idalia” developed on Sunday in the Gulf of Mexico and could make landfall in the southern United States.
To prepare for the storm, DeSantis signed an executive order along with an emergency declaration for 33 counties, stating that it was predicted to intensify into a tropical storm over the next several days.
